Lake Berryessa extends over 20,000 acres (8094 hectares), surrounded by lush green vineyards and the rugged hills of Napa Valley. Historically, the soil on its shore was the richest in Napa County and used for agriculture but, today, marinas, boat rental agencies and a seaplane landing zone also dot the land surrounding the lake. Formed as a reservoir of Monticello Dam, Berryessa is Napa county's largest lake. Fishing, boating, jet-skiing, swimming and kayaking are some of the water activities popular with visitors. The lake shore also has beautiful camping sites and picnic areas, numerous hiking trails, and tranquil spots for observing birds and wildlife.
